You tell them you’ll call and you leave to go back home. Long distance relationships aren’t the easiest things in the world to do but they can still be done. Here are few tips to consider when trying to date someone over a distance.
- First of all, make sure you have meaningful interaction inbetween visits. Try texting, calling, or doing voice chats over the computer
- Next, make sure that you take turns visiting each other so that one person doesn’t get burned out
- Last of all, make sure that you make all of your visits count. Plan out some fun activities where you can really get to know each other
